| From 7a524d49b3d4459280f18942df2980603400ec52 Mon Sep 17 00:00:00 2001 |
| From: Bian Naimeng <biannm@cn.fujitsu.com> |
| Date: Fri, 19 Jun 2015 11:54:44 +0900 |
| Subject: [PATCH] Using PKG_CHECK_MODULES to found headers and libraries of |
| smbclient |
| |
| Signed-off-by: Bian Naimeng <biannm@cn.fujitsu.com> |
| --- |
| configure.in | 5 +++++ |
| src/Makefile.am | 3 +++ |
| 2 files changed, 8 insertions(+) |
| |
| diff --git a/configure.in b/configure.in |
| index ce21aef..ecd7119 100644 |
| --- a/configure.in |
| +++ b/configure.in |
| @@ -125,6 +125,11 @@ AC_CHECK_LIB(smbclient, smbc_setOptionUserData, |
| )] |
| ) |
| |
| +dnl ***************************************************************** |
| +dnl *** Check libsmbclient by pkgconfig to get cflags and ldflags *** |
| +dnl ***************************************************************** |
| +PKG_CHECK_MODULES(SMBCLIENT, smbclient) |
| + |
| dnl ****************** |
| dnl *** Final step *** |
| dnl ****************** |
| diff --git a/src/Makefile.am b/src/Makefile.am |
| index 41519d8..9fc97e9 100644 |
| --- a/src/Makefile.am |
| +++ b/src/Makefile.am |
| @@ -16,3 +16,6 @@ smbnetfs_SOURCES = \ |
| event.c event.h \ |
| reconfigure.c reconfigure.h \ |
| main.c |
| + |
| +smbnetfs_CFLAGS=${SMBCLIENT_CFLAGS} |
| +smbnetfs_LDFLAGS=${SMBCLIENT_LDFLAGS} |
| -- |
| 1.8.4.2 |
| |